Description & Estimates







According to the public record, 35, St. Lukes Road, Cheltenham is a period freehold house with 1,914 ft2 of internal area and sits on a 311 m2 plot.
Houses of this size in this area normally have 4 bedrooms with a garden.
Based on available information, and assuming reasonable condition, the estimated sale value for 35, St. Lukes Road, Cheltenham is £1,019,393 and the estimated rental value is £2,620 per month.
St. Lukes Road, Cheltenham, GL53 is located in the borough of Cheltenham within the GL53 postal district.

Energy Efficiency
35, St. Lukes Road, Cheltenham has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of E.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 27 Sep 2019.
The property is conn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using Boiler and radiators, mains gas.
Sold Prices
According to HM Land Registry, 35, St. Lukes Road, Cheltenham was last sold on 22nd October 2010 for £500,000 and was recorded as a freehold house.
The property has had 2 sales since 1995.
Since October 2010, the market for similar properties has risen by 80.9%.
